SMMIS is located in the West Coast area of Singapore, with easy access to public transportation and major expressways. The school is situated in a residential neighborhood and is close to amenities such as shopping malls and parks.
SMMIS has three levels; Pre-School, Primary School and Secondary School.
SMMIS is a co-educational international school. It provides day school services and does not offer boarding facilities.
At Sir Manasseh Meyer International School (SMMIS), a dedicated Inclusion Department supports students with mild to moderate additional learning needs. This team collaborates closely with class teachers to implement tailored strategies and interventions, ensuring that each child's unique learning requirements are met within the mainstream classroom setting.
SMMIS does not have a formal affiliation with any particular country.
SMMIS is a Jewish international school, which integrates Jewish values and traditions into its educational framework while welcoming students from various cultural and religious backgrounds.
The school day at SMMIS runs from 8:30 AM to 3:30 PM for Primary and Secondary students, with Pre-School students having an earlier dismissal option. Students have a morning break and a lunch period.
SMMIS offers door-to-door school bus services in the morning and afternoon through a partnership with Kaye Transport. Bus routes are arranged based on demand, and parents can register their children for this service through the school's transport company.
Application Fee: A non-refundable application fee of SGD 535 is required.
Tuition Fees:
- Pre-School: SGD 17,684 per year
- K1-K2: SGD 26,280 per year
- Grades 1-5: SGD 27,554 per year
- Grades 6-10: SGD 27,958 per year
One-time Charges:
- Enrolment Fee: SGD 1,605
- Development Fee: SGD 1,920 for Grades 1-5 and Grades 6-10; no development fee for Pre-School
Annual Charges:
- Technology Fee: SGD 530 for K1-G5, SGD 650 for G6-G10
- Fee Protection Insurance: SGD 110 for all levels
English as an Additional Language (EAL) Programme Fees:
- Tier 1: SGD 1,685 per semester
- Tier 2: SGD 2,250 per semester
Payment Terms
- Fees are due before the commencement of each semester. A late payment fee of SGD 50 per week is applied if payment is overdue by 15 days.
- Payments can be made via cheque, interbank transfer, or PayNow. All bank charges for remittances are to be borne by the parents.
Refund Information
- The application, enrolment, development, technology, and fee protection insurance fees are non-refundable.
- Refunds for tuition fees depend on the timing of withdrawal, with up to 50% refunded if the withdrawal notice is received more than 30 days before the course start date.
Sir Manasseh Meyer International School (SMMIS) caters for students aged 18 months to 16 years. The school offers the International Primary Curriculum (IPC) and International Middle Years Curriculum (IMYC), culminating in the Cambridge IGCSE program. Facilities at the school include a rooftop swimming pool, football field, and a 450-seater auditorium. A distinctive feature of the school is its strong Jewish ethos highlighted by the Jewish Education track which follows the iTaLAM programme, seeking to educate on Jewish culture and history.
